About The Position

Monitors trains along the line of road. Facilitates and supervises communications, coordinates restoration of service for trains, and keeps Control Center personnel informed of any service disruptions.

Responsibilities

  • Coordinates activities with police departments, fire departments, public utilities, outside agencies, and departments within the Authority to utilize its services to restore service operations in a safe, timely, and efficient manner.
  • Monitors trains along the line of road by way of the QuicTrak system. Assists rapid transit operators in trouble shooting techniques and correcting defects. Notifies appropriate personnel to assist with the correcting of defects or assist in the removal of equipment.
  • Maintains logs, delay sheets, and prepares other required documents. Must be able to operate a computer terminal to input or retrieve pertinent data. Utilizes Maintenance Management Information System (MMIS).
